V730 Sgr bright outburst
The dwarf nova V730 Sgr is undergoing a bright outburst. During the
August outburst, N. Butterworth reported time-series photometry.
Slow waves were observed at that time. This finding does not exclude
the possibility of the object being an SU UMa-type dwarf nova.
Observations during the present outburst is also encouraged.
YYYYMMDD(UT) mag observer
20000918.403 <142 (R. Stubbings)
20000919.555 <146 (R. Stubbings)
20000920.399 <140 (R. Stubbings)
20000921.435 <144 (R. Stubbings)
20000922.406 <140 (R. Stubbings)
20000924.417 136 (R. Stubbings)
20000924.469 136 (R. Stubbings)
